Fire sprinkler systems<\/u><\/a>\u00a0are vital for building safety. However, cold places present special difficulties. Very low temperatures can make these systems useless or cause serious harm. Burst pipes are a common problem. This leads to expensive fixes and weaker fire safety. Proper upkeep and using anti-freeze mixtures are key. They keep fire sprinkler setups working well during harsh winter weather. This blog explains why preparing sprinklers for winter matters. It covers the part anti-freeze mixtures play. It also shares top methods for care in freezing areas. This helps property holders and facility caretakers protect their structures and people inside.<\/p>\n Freezing areas create big dangers for fire sprinkler systems. Wet pipe setups are especially at risk. Water-filled lines can freeze and break. Rules like NFPA 25 state upkeep in cold zones is essential. It ensures systems can be trusted. Freezing lowers a system’s power to fight fires. It also raises the chance of water harm from broken pipes. Winter preparation reduces these dangers. It gets systems ready for cold conditions. This keeps them working when they are needed most.<\/p>\n Getting fire sprinkler systems ready before cold weather starts is wise. Doing it during winter also helps. This stops these troubles. It ensures safety and saves money.<\/p>\n Anti-freeze mixtures are a trusted way to guard wet pipe fire sprinkler systems in cold places. Adding an anti-freeze substance to the pipe water lowers the freezing point. This stops ice from forming. Yet, using anti-freeze needs careful thought. Safety and rule following are important.<\/p>\n Anti-freeze mixtures are usually water mixed with glycerin or propylene glycol. They go into wet pipe systems to stop freezing. These mixtures stay liquid at temperatures far below 0\u00b0C (32\u00b0F). This keeps pipes working. The amount of anti-freeze must be exact. Too much can harm pipes.
